Getting money for a home loan can be difficult, particularly when your credit is less than perfect. Try to secure an FHA loan; these are federal government guaranteed. FHA loans are ideal for those who cannot afford the high down payment that most banks require.

If you want to repair your credit but do not qualify for a regular credit card, consider a secured credit card. Most people are able to get this type of card, but you will have to load it up with a prepaid amount of money, as a guarantee that you can pay any charges that you make. Responsible use of a credit card can help rebuild your credit.

If you have credit cards with a utilization level over 50%, then pay them down until they are below 50% utilization. If your credit card balances exceed 50% of their limits, it will lower your credit score, so spread your debt over multiple cards, or better, pay down the balances.

Before you choose a credit counseling agency, find out more about them. Many counselors are on the up-and-up and are truly helpful. Others just want to take money from you. Other programs, while they sound good, are complete and total scams. It is wise for consumers to not give out personal information unless they are absolutely sure that the company is legit.

If you notice credit reporting errors, always file a dispute. You should contact the credit bureaus both online and by certified letter; be sure to include proof of your claims. When you mail your dispute package, be sure to make arrangements for confirmation of receipt. In this way, you will have documentation that your information has been received.

When you are attempting to improve your credit score, carefully comb over your credit reports for negative information. While the credit item itself may not be in error, if you can find a mistake in the date, amount, or any other factor, you may be able to have the whole item removed from your report.

Be certain to get any credit repayment plan in writing. The documentation you gain from the creditor is important in case the company changes ownership or the creditor is no longer interested in the deal. You also want it in writing if it gets paid off so you can go ahead and send it to credit reporting agencies.
